Poem

‘Are you coming to the big book burning?’; you asked,
and I did listen with care. Each chapter was unfinished,
and I didn’t know how to tell that I wanted so much more.

You were right when you advised me to give up,
to free my blank pages into ashes and no fuck.
That I had no space to keep libraries of what was gone
and wishful thinking of things that will never come.

I tried to develop a plan to avoid getting lost
Learn from each mistake to be selfish and a cunt.
To believe I still deserved whatever I want.

But I’m too defective and tired with too many adjectives,
too many objectives but no final word perspectives.

Where do you keep and learn all those words,
If I burn the ones, I have ever known?
